Abstract
Pure ZnS and CdS were synthesized under hydrothermal conditions. The reactions of Zn or ZnO with S at 240°C yielded pure ZnS. Similar reactions at lower temperatures gave plate crystals of an unknown phase along with ZnS and ZnO. Pure CdS was obtained by the reaction between CdO and S at 240°C while the reaction of metal Cd and S gave a mixture. The as-prepared CdS crystals had rod shapes.
